Generally the information is correct and many of the pictures of the house that the Historical Society has haa were lent to them by me to be cop~ed for the archives. not know, at least it is not There is something perhaps that you do mt Il'8ntioned rrenticmed in the documents, and that is that my father was Mrs. Holmes Holmes'I nephew and that she had no children. My fraternal grandmother died at age 18, so that Mrs. Holmes raised my fatB3r fatl!w3r essentially as her son. Mrs. Holmes glve iJlve the Mill Creek property to my father about 1919 am this became my family's familyls residence since that time. M My so that the y fatner died in 1925 so property reverted to my mother bu butt was also divided among the children through a court decision. My father diad without a will. If it would be useful for the society to obtain inside pictures of gh it is in some the home I am quite sure I cou Id arrange thi s al thou gil disaray because of my mothers advanced age and her refusal to permit full time live in help. r can also provide some help on the interior details prior to the oonstruction of the south w.ing wing since I lived in tne t:ne house bouse both prior and subsequent to that arcm arcbi tectual addition. It It should also alEK> be mentioned that the Mill Pond is on the property but at a much la tar date was cemented in and for many years used as a swimming pool. It is not used f er or any purpose now since the water in Mill Ydll Creek became too polluted for contact use. I recognize there are some deficiencies in the knowledge of the archi tectual pI'\!) gre ssian ssion and even the original plans but I beli eve that the site is truely worthy of a historic designation.
